The town of Pingelly is located approximately 158km southeast of Perth CBD, with the neighbouring town of Brookton approx. 20km north and Narrogin approx. 50km south, with Popanyinning and Cuballing in between.
It is a key agricultural centre with cropping and livestock being the primary activities.
The town itself is a well serviced community, brief overview below:
- Supermarket & Butcher
- Bank
- Primary school (daily bus services available to Brookton and Narrogin high schools)
- Pharmacy, 24/7 emergency centre and general practitioner
- post office
- specialty shops (Arts & Crafts, Op shop, café)
- 2 hotels, B&B accommodation, caravan park
- Impressive community sports complex and functions centre - Pingelly Recreation and Cultural Centre (PRACC)
- Volunteer Emergency Services

The size of Pingelly is approximately 12.5 square kilometres. It has 7 parks covering nearly 11.3% of total area. The population of Pingelly in 2016 was 809 people. By 2021 the population was 722 showing a population decline of 10.8%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in Pingelly is 60-69 years. Households in Pingelly are primarily childless couples and are likely to be repaying $800 - $999 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in Pingelly work in a trades occupation.In 2021, 69.20% of the homes in Pingelly were owner-occupied compared with 69.10% in 2016.
